Second National Bank
Present value (PV) = $5,400
Future value (FV) = $13,900
Interest rate (r) = 10% = 0.10
FV = PV(1 + r)n
$13,900 = $5,400(1 + 0.10)n
$13,900 = (1.10)n
$5,400
2.574074074 = (1.10)n
Log 2.574074074 = n log 1.10
Log 2.574074074 = n
Log 1.10
n = 9.9 years
None of the answers is correct
Explanation:
In this case, we will apply the formula of future value of a lump sum. The present value, interest rate and future value were provided with the exception of number of years. Thus, the number of years becomes the subject of the formula. The future value equals present value, multiplied by 1 plus interest rate, raised to power number of years.
